Description The HEX Duty Manager oversees train service and contractor performance, develops relationships with partners and stakeholders, manages incidents and emergencies, and enhances standards, policies, and projects. They support customer-facing teams for optimal customer experience and provide management assistance to Train Services and the HEX team. Responsibilities Maintaining daily contact with contract partners GWR and HAL Rail at an operational level. Foster good relationships with teams and management to ensure services meet HEX customer expectations and contractual agreements. Handling accidents and incidents involving HEX staff and passengers by conducting initial investigations and recommending actions. Log and follow up on these actions. Managing contract KPIs with GWR, HAL Rail, etc. Present data at contract reviews and monitor the cleanliness and function of Class 387 trains as per the Services Agreement. Overseeing service performance for delay attribution and compensation. Help develop contingency plans and attend working groups to represent HEX's timetable and performance needs. Supporting Customer Experience teams with escalated customer issues and agree on communications for the website and social media. Serving as first line On Call for HEX liaising with APOC, GWR Control, and Thames Valley Signalling Centre during disruptions to coordinate service information for customers.
